Site Maintenance Engineer - Electrical job summary

The Trust is seeking a highly trained electrical engineer to support site maintenance operations across the Trust.

The successful candidate will undertake electrical installation work and provide efficient and effective maintenance of electrical systems to academies within the Trust in addition to providing general maintenance support at St Regis CofE Academy in Wolverhampton.

A flexible attitude and diligent approach is vitally important in this new and exciting position as we seek to support our academies and respond to their needs in a timely manner.
